Argos Students Rake & Run
11/15/11 Argos Students in Service (ASIS) gathered last Sunday to “Rake and Run.” They were able to rake fallen leaves at the homes of several Argos Senior Citizens. This group, under the leadership of Family and Consumer Science teacher Darle Eiler, has the purpose is to serve others and improve the life of our...

Argos Senior Project Picks-Up Trash
11/07/11 Chris Brauneker, a senior at Argos High School led his trash pick-up team along Highway 10 east of Argos on Saturday, October 29th. Cleaning up the highway was Chris’ Senior Project and the team collected six trash-bags of highway litter. Joining Chris on his senior project was Justin Cunningham, Kole Stone, Senior Project...
